The 259-kilometre route from Daejeon to Ulsan, with a drive duration of 202 minutes, is well-supported for electric vehicle travel, featuring 53 charging stations along the way. Both cities offer additional charging infrastructure, with 12 stations in Daejeon and 19 in Ulsan, providing ample opportunity for top-ups at either endpoint. Since the journey is not cross-border, drivers remain within South Korea’s unified charging network, simplifying payment and access. The normal climate conditions on this route mean no significant range reduction from temperature extremes, allowing drivers to rely on standard efficiency estimates. For a typical EV with a real-world range of around 350–400 kilometres, a single charge at the start should suffice for the entire trip, though the high density of en-route stations offers flexibility for those who prefer a mid-journey stop. Drivers can comfortably complete the drive without range anxiety, as the combination of moderate distance and abundant charging options makes this a straightforward and practical route for electric vehicles.
